







Antique Hamadan Runner Rug (2' x 9')
Dimensions: 2'10" x 9'3" (86 cm x 282 cm).
Circa: 1930.
This antique Hamadan runner, circa 1930, is a handmade, one-of-a-kind Persian rug with an elegant all-over lattice of geometric floral motifs framed by a narrow border. Its softly faded ivory and camel palette, accented with touches of rose and pale blue, gives the hand-knotted design a refined, timeworn character that layers beautifully into traditional, rustic, and transitional interiors. Hamadan is a Kurdish city in north western Iran famed for its rug production. Numerous villages around the city produce rugs with their own design elements, all under the name Hamadan. They are woven on a cotton foundation, and are single wefted.
